From f23e3ff6ffe1f2a9d67c2de28f2d5c12c86aed5a Mon Sep 17 00:00:00 2001 From: Ad Schellevis Date: Thu, 31 Mar 2016 15:55:43 +0200 Subject: [PATCH] (netflow, parse) fix time --- src/opnsense/scripts/netflow/lib/parse.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/opnsense/scripts/netflow/lib/parse.py b/src/opnsense/scripts/netflow/lib/parse.py index 98f1835d0..a2b56031f 100644 --- a/src/opnsense/scripts/netflow/lib/parse.py +++ b/src/opnsense/scripts/netflow/lib/parse.py @@ -100,7 +100,7 @@ def parse_flow(recv_stamp): continue if flow.has_field(flowd.FIELD_FLOW_TIMES): # calculate flow start, end, duration in ms - flow_record['flow_end'] = (flow.recv_sec - flow.flow_finish / 1000.0) + flow_record['flow_end'] = (flow.recv_sec - flow.flow_finish / 1000.0 + flow.sys_uptime_ms/1000.0) flow_record['duration_ms'] = (flow.flow_finish - flow.flow_start) flow_record['flow_start'] = flow_record['flow_end'] - flow_record['duration_ms'] / 1000.0 # handle source data